I have a lot of experience with Legato but little with Veritas.  I have an
application server in my DMZ.  We use NAT.  Netbackup Datacenter 3.4,
Solaris 2.6.  I can trace the bpcd on the client in the DMZ and watch it
fail.  It is trying to bind a port on the firewall rather than communicate
through to the master (how it would do that I don't know because I've never
seen a successful gateway trace).  It knows about the master - I can see it
read all the config files and resolve the master's IP address successfully.
I am installing the latest patch - J0850559 - on the server and client and
will see if that fixes this problem.  While I am doing that, does anyone
have a similar problem they have solved?  Any ideas?
